NDTV pays heartfelt tribute to Osamu Suzuki. He is known for transforming the Indian auto industry by playing a pivotal role in establishing Suzuki in India.
Cut to 2025. Maruti Suzuki is India’s top carmaker by volume. It sells more cars than the next three carmakers — Hyundai Motor India, Tata Motors and Mahindra & Mahindra — combined, and contributes 2.3% to India’s GST collections.
